What is Intuit Intelligence?

QuickBooks is rebuilding the bank feed to defer to what you've already done.

Intuit Intelligence is systematically reworking the QuickBooks bank feed around learned behavior rather than one-shot suggestions. The recent run covers matching (partial amounts, ambiguous transfers, confidence badges, missing-match warnings), prediction (Class, Location, money-in payees), and reconciliation repair (a rebuilt discrepancy report, Undo Reconciliation for Primary Admins). Each change targets a specific spot where the old feed forced a manual workaround or invited a duplicate.

What is Paystack?

Paystack breaks an 18-month public changelog silence with a small but practical fee-control toggle.

Paystack's public changelog had been dormant since late 2024 and just resumed with a fee pass-through setting in the Nigeria Dashboard. Looking back across the last 10 entries, the visible body of work is a pan-African expansion story: new payment methods (OPay, PocketApp, Apple Pay), geographic launches and beta cohorts (Kenya transfers, Virtual Terminal across four countries, beta access in Cote d'Ivoire/Egypt/Rwanda), and merchant tooling (Payouts on Demand, Direct Debit beta, international cards on Terminal).

◆ Where it's heading

The direction is toward a feed that models the user's own coding history and knows when to withhold a recommendation. Two design commitments recur: blank beats wrong, and the product should explain the evidence behind a suggestion instead of asserting it. Alongside that, capabilities once reserved for accountants are moving to admins with explicit consequence acknowledgments.

◆ Prediction

Expect the confidence scoring and history checks now applied to matching to spread to the remaining bank-feed fields, and expect more accountant-gated actions to open to Primary Admins behind the same acknowledgment pattern.

◆ Where it's heading

The product is clearly oriented around two threads, geographic breadth and Nigeria-market depth, but the long quiet period on the public changelog is itself the most notable signal. The new fee-passing feature reads as a return to incremental Nigeria-market polish rather than a strategic shift. Until the cadence picks up, treat any single release as either resumed dashboard maintenance or a hint at a larger announcement being staged.

◆ Prediction

If the changelog is genuinely active again, expect a backlog of smaller dashboard and checkout features to ship in the coming weeks. The more interesting signal would be a geographic activation update (Egypt or Rwanda graduating from beta) or a new payment method on Checkout in one of the newer markets.
